Bishop Emeritus of Or�n, Argentina


Events

Date Age Event Title
28 Feb 1964 Born
13 Dec 1991 27.7 Ordained Priest Priest of Quilmes, Argentina
23 Jul 2013 49.4 Appointed Bishop of Or�n, Argentina
19 Aug 2013 49.4 Ordained Bishop Bishop of Or�n, Argentina
1 Aug 2017 53.4 Resigned Bishop of Or�n, Argentina
19 Dec 2017 53.8 Appointed Official of the Administration of the Patrimony of the Apostolic See
Oct 2021³ 57.5 Resigned Official of the Administration of the Patrimony of the Apostolic See

Note(s): ³ Day Uncertain
